Before the incident
walking down the stairs to the Blender
What happened
employee left a valve open so he quickly turned around on the stairs to go back up to the platform; in doing so he twisted his left knee causing a meniscus tear
Injury or illness
meniscus tear to left knee
Object or substance involved
quick twisting motion
Summary line
meniscus tear in left knee caused by the employee twisting fast to go back up the stairs to close a valve that was draining the blender
